Each year, Greenwood invites Ajapa for their book reading events.





At the 2015, Greenwood House book reading, Ajapa and friends were enchanted by the ingenuity of the costumes that were paraded before students, parents and teachers. Each class was judged based on their costume, and whether or not they had a book on them that related to their outfit! They even had a young girl dressed as Patience Jonathan, and when asked to say someone about the person she chose, she said, “Dere is God O!”
Eventually, Ajapaworld was called on stage to engage the students through our popular story telling style. The story was told by Miss Braithwaite, Monkey and Agabalicious! They were able to entertain both the children and the parents, and you could tell this by the laughter that filled the room.
